ETF (BAD) BAD stands for "betting, alcohol, and drugs." This ETF tracks the proprietary EQM BAD Index (BADIDX), which currently holds a portfolio of 54 large-cap U.S. stocks in the gaming, alcohol, cannabis, and pharmaceuticals industry. It charges a 0.75% expense ratio and is passively managed. BAD's investment thesis centers around the ... What are Alcohol ETFs? Dec 25, 2021 · What is an ETF? An ETF is an exchange-traded fund, a security that bears many similarities to a mutual fund, but is traded on a stock exchange just like a company’s individual stock. As a result, an ETF’s share price fluctuates throughout the day while markets are open, while a mutual fund’s share price is updated just once per day. Let's look at the new Whiskey & Spirits ETF.
